Notes
- It is revealed that the Damien Darhk from the Armageddon Timeline was safeguarded by the Time Stone into a parallel dimension from which he could see all the possible timelines.
- Iris West was also sent there but, after reigniting the Speed Force in herself, returned to Earth-Prime.
- Eobard Thawne is powered up by the Negative Forces but the combined powers of the Positive Forces and Barry Allen managed to erase him from all the timelines.
- It is implied that Cecile Horton has become the new conduit of the Sage Force.
Trivia
- As of this episode, The Flash is the longest TV show in the Arrowverse.
- It is also the last airing Arrowverse show after Superman & Lois was revealed to be taking place on an alternate reality of the Multiverse.[1]
- Tinya Wazzo being a friend with Barry and Iris was already mentioned in the Phantom Punch story from Earth-Prime #6 which takes place some time after the events of this episode.
